CONSERVATIVE CARE FOR MIGRAINE: What Research Shows

If migraines are part of your life, you already know how disruptive they can be — upending work, family time, and everyday plans. The good news is that non-drug care options are gaining real traction in migraine research, and the results are encouraging for patients looking for relief beyond medication alone. A 2026 study published in Global Advances in Integrative Medicine and Health by researchers at Harvard Medical School and Brigham and Women's Hospital (1) confirms just how seriously the medical community is now taking non-pharmacological migraine care. The research team created and validated a structured headache education program for use as a comparison arm in future clinical trials assessing multimodal chiropractic care for migraine — a sign that chiropractic-based approaches are being held to the same rigorous research standards as drug therapies. Those standards are matched by real patient outcomes. In a case report published in the Journal of the Canadian Chiropractic Association (2), a 46-year-old woman suffering up to 10 migraines a month — despite trying multiple medications — turned to conservative treatment using Cox® flexion-distraction of the cervical spine, paired with thoracolumbar spinal manipulation. After just 13 visits over six weeks, she reported significantly fewer migraines, less dependence on pain medication, improved sleep, and a better mood. CHIROPRACTIC TIP OF THE MONTH: Self-Care Tips To Help Manage Migraines Between Visits

Along with professional care, simple everyday choices can make a meaningful difference in migraine frequency and severity. A review in Frontiers in Neurology (3) found that regular physical activity, weight management, a healthy diet, and steady sleep habits all help lower how often — and how severely — migraines come on. Neurologists Robblee and Starling (4) sum this up with the mnemonic SEEDS: Sleep on a consistent schedule, Exercise regularly, Eat balanced meals and stay hydrated, keep a Diary to track triggers, and manage Stress through relaxation or mindfulness. Exercise merits special mention: a 2024 network meta-analysis in the journal Headache (5) found that yoga and moderate-to-high-intensity aerobic exercise were among the most effective options for easing migraine frequency, intensity, and duration. Simple changes — a regular bedtime, a short daily walk, a few minutes of stress relief — can add up to fewer migraine days.
